Maintaining the air conditioning AC system in diesel engines is crucial for both comfort and efficiency, especially in environments where these engines power heavy-duty vehicles, generators, or industrial equipment. Proper AC maintenance not only ensures that the system operates at peak performance but also extends its life, saving time and money in the long run. Diesel engine AC systems work harder than those in regular vehicles due to the higher heat output of diesel engines. Therefore, regular inspection and cleaning of key components, such as the condenser, evaporator, and air filters, are critical. The condenser is responsible for cooling the refrigerant, and if it is clogged with dirt, dust, or debris, the efficiency of the entire system is compromised. Cleaning the condenser periodically ensures that air flows freely and that the refrigerant is cooled efficiently. Similarly, the evaporator, which is located inside the cabin, needs to be clean to prevent the circulation of warm air and to avoid strain on the compressor.
Air filters should also be replaced or cleaned according to the manufacturer’s recommendations. Dirty filters obstruct airflow, reducing the AC’s efficiency and causing the system to overwork. A blocked filter also increases fuel consumption and puts unnecessary pressure on the compressor. Refrigerant plays a vital role in the cooling process, and without the correct level, the AC system cannot function properly. Over time, refrigerant levels can decrease due to leaks or normal wear and tear. Diesel engines, which often operate in harsher conditions, may experience more wear on hoses, seals, and gaskets, leading to refrigerant leaks. It is essential to check the refrigerant level regularly and look for any visible signs of leakage, such as oil residue around the AC lines or fittings. If you notice any signs of a leak, it is critical to address it immediately, as running the AC with low refrigerant can cause significant damage to the compressor and other components. Like all mechanical systems, the moving parts in a diesel engine’s AC system require adequate lubrication to prevent wear and tear. Without sufficient lubrication, the compressor may overheat, leading to potential failure. Regularly check the manufacturer’s recommendations on lubrication intervals and ensure that the appropriate type of oil is used for your system. Additionally, the bearings and other moving parts within the system should be inspected for signs of wear and lubricated as needed. Proper lubrication reduces friction, minimizes heat buildup, and extends the life of the AC components. The AC system in diesel engines relies on electrical components such as switches, relays, and sensors to operate effectively. Regularly inspect the wiring and connections for any signs of corrosion, fraying, or loose connections. Faulty wiring can cause the system to short-circuit or fail to operate altogether.
